数字媒体技术专业探索视觉艺术与科技的交汇点
数字媒体基础知识
数字媒体技术作为一种跨学科的专业,它融合了计算机科学、艺术设计和通信工程等多个领域。因此,数字媒体技术专业学生首先需要掌握一系列的基础知识。这包括但不限于编程语言(如Python、Java)、操作系统原理、数据结构和算法,以及网络协议等。在学习这些内容时,学生会接触到如何使用软件工具来创建和编辑图像、动画以及视频,这些都是后续课程不可或缺的技能。
多媒体制作与渲染
多媒体制作是数字媒体技术的一个核心部分,它涉及到音频和视频编辑、3D建模和渲染等环节。在这个领域内,学生将学习如何使用Adobe Premiere Pro进行视频剪辑,使用Audacity处理音频文件,还有可能涉及到Maya或者Blender这样的3D软件,以便创造出复杂的三维模型并对其进行光影效果的渲染。这些技能对于制作高质量的动画片或广告都至关重要。
用户界面/用户体验设计(UX/UI)
随着互联网应用变得越来越普遍,对于用户友好的界面设计也日益受到重视。UX/UI设计师需要考虑产品功能之外,还要保证产品在实际操作中既美观又易用。这门课程通常会教授一些基本的心理学原理,比如颜色心理学、布局理论以及人机交互原则。此外,还会教授一些常用的UI设计工具,如Sketch, Figma, Adobe XD等,以及HTML/CSS用于网页前端开发。
虚拟现实(VR)与增强现实(AR)
虚拟现实与增强现实是当今科技发展中的热点领域,它们为游戏行业带来了革命性的变化,同时也被应用在教育培训、医疗健康等其他行业中。在这方面的一般教学可能包括VR/AR设备硬件组装调试、二次开发平台(如Unity, Unreal Engine)及其相关脚本语言(如C#, C++),以及如何利用VR/AR实现沉浸式体验和交互性提升。
大数据分析与可视化
在数字时代,大量数据产生速度极快,而有效地管理和分析这些数据成为一个挑战。大数据分析不仅要求对数据库系统有一定的理解,更需要能够运用统计方法挖掘潜在信息,并通过各种可视化工具将复杂数据转化为直观易懂的图表。这意味着学习者需掌握SQL查询语言,一些编程语言(例如Python中的Pandas库)以及特定的大型分布式数据库系统,如Hadoop/Hive。同时,他们还需要了解不同类型的人工智能算法,以便更好地处理大规模非结构化数据集。